In the US they have a rule whereby before energy companies can build a new power plant they have to exhaust alternatives like energy conservation. For energy companies it can mean delaying a new plant for years which is cheaper than building a new power plant.

Sounds like ours when we first moved in. The loft insulation was terrible (shredded news paper by the look of it). There was nothing in the wall cavity. The double glazing was knackered. The first winter was freezing. The next summer we got all three fixed/done. The difference the next winter was massive.
